Kanye West "G.O.O.D. ass mixtape" mixtape
Kanye West comes off this week pushing a mixtape that got the works. Kanye is no stranger to productions and setting up original backdrops and hooks so its no surprise that you get good on what thumps in the back. The Spitting is on point as always with guest rappers stepping in for a few bars.The album isn't a focused beam with clean tracks that cut to the bone.What we get is a machine gun spray of awesomeness, You got club tracks ,trunk thumpers, and gutter mean muggin shit. If you don't got the ears to take in Variety then step off but I recommend you sloth through the tracks that don't vibe with you cause the ones that do are worth it.

Hypernova " through the chaos"
This is the second album released by these guys and I must say its phenomenal. 1st off the lyrics are catchy,memorable, and meaningful ranging on topics like love and peace but without the hippie pretentiousness. The delivery is done in a close to monotone like style as if Interpol played on happy pills and went for energetic dance rock. Its an awesome album all around one I highly recommend.
